10 Herbal Remedies for Varicose Veins

Varicose veins have a negative impact on self-esteem. These natural remedies are useful for improving circulation as well as preventing and reducing varicose veins.

Varicose veins are very unpleasant when they appear. They’re generally found in the legs, and sometimes the face. For women this can be devastating to their self-esteem. Varicose veins appear as the result of pregnancy, genetic factors, weight gain, hormones or a job where the majority of your time is spent sitting.

There are actually ways of getting rid of varicose veins, although some are quite costly. The good news is that there are inexpensive, natural remedies for varicose veins that will help you save money while still getting you similar or even better results. And because they’re all natural, they won’t affect your health.


This herb is rich in anti-inflammatory compounds. It naturally reduces pain and the appearance of varicose veins. Ginger is great for improving circulation and preventing varicose veins from forming. Place a little ginger extract mixed with some vitamin E directly on the surface of the skin. You’ll be amazed by the results.


Garlic contains many compounds with anti-inflammatory properties. To use it as a remedy, crush 5 garlic cloves and eat raw with a little lemon juice to improve the taste. Garlic reduces excess proteins in the body and as a consequence, reduces the appearance of these unsightly veins.


Onions are an excellent natural remedy to help with the proper assimilation and distribution of proteins in the body, thus preventing varicose veins from forming and becoming visible on the surface of the skin. Just eat raw onions daily. Daily consumption of onions helps keep your body healthy and revitalizes your skin.


This plant has its origins in India and is considered effective at removing varicose veins, especially in the field of ayurvedic medicine. Brahmi contains vitamins that are essential for good skin tone. Apply directly to the legs for excellent results.


Rosemary is useful for fighting stress and depression, but it’s also great for varicose veins. It’s frequently used in skin care products because it improves circulation.

St. John’s Wort

It doesn’t matter if it’s used internally or externally, St. John’s Wort is an ideal way to eliminate varicose veins. Apply the oil of this plant directly to the affected area. It can also be made into a tea.

This is a rare herb, but very useful if you can find it. Witch hazel possesses anti-inflammatory properties and is therefore beneficial in reducing varicose veins. It’s generally taken as a tea, but can also be applied as a compress to the affected area. It has a high concentration of essential oils, gallic acid, and tannins, which are great for keeping skin healthy.

Butcher’s broom

This plant contains an active compound called ruscogenin, which reduces inflammation and obstruction of the veins. It has the added benefit of strengthening and tightening the blood vessels. You should consume at least 100 mg a day to get maximum benefits.


Guggul is another traditional plant from ayurvedic medicine and has properties that reduce inflammation in the blood vessels and the appearance of varicose veins as a result. Guggul improves circulation and skin health.


This herb is well known for strengthening the immune system, but it’s also a great solution for varicose veins. It’s good for reducing inflammation and acts as an analgesic for the pain associated with varicose veins.

I hope you’ve found this information useful. Remember to consult your doctor if you’re suffering from a chronic condition or if you notice an adverse reaction after using these natural remedies for varicose veins.